HPHA is a multi-site organization that includes Clinton Public Hospital, St. Marys Memorial Hospital, Seaforth Community Hospital and Stratford General Hospital.

ROLE

Under the direction of the Program Director, Surgical Services and Maternal Child, the Scheduler will be responsible for preparing and monitoring of staffing schedules for Alliance nursing unit staff, including Registered Nurses, Registered Practical Nurses, Personal Support Workers and Unit Clerks.

The Huron Perth Healthcare Alliance is a voluntary alliance of hospitals that includes the Clinton Public Hospital, St. Marys Memorial Hospital, Seaforth Community Hospital and Stratford General Hospital. We operate under a single Board of Directors, Administration and staff, with separate hospital foundations and auxiliaries. Our annual operating budget is over $130 million.
